My Project
Embarking on a mission to ignite a lifelong passion for literature and language in my students, I am reaching out to compassionate donors like you, whose support in providing essential supplies will empower and transform their educational journey. Sharpies become invaluable tools for crafting visually engaging charts, graphs, and diagrams, reinforcing lessons. The hot glue gun to help post up our anchor charts and student work. For immigrant students lacking basic supplies, providing notebooks empowers them to take ownership of their learning journey, fostering critical thinking and academic progress as they jot down questions, thoughts, and ideas.
As an English teacher dedicated to nurturing my students' love for literature and language, your support in providing essential supplies like staples, Kleenex tissues, Sharpies, notebooks, a hot glue gun, a desk calendar, and pencil holders for active participation will have a profound impact on inspiring a new generation of passionate readers, expressive writers, and critical thinkers.
The desk calendar serves as a visual aid for local and foreign students alike, keeping them informed about important school events, holidays, and extracurricular activities. This promotes a sense of community and inclusion, ensuring all students feel involved and welcome. Moreover, a pencil holder instills organization and responsibility, making students feel more at ease as they quickly adapt to the classroom routine. By strategically utilizing these resources, I aim to create an inclusive, interactive, and supportive learning environment that celebrates each student's individuality while nurturing their collective growth and academic success.
